Description
2,6-Dibromo-1-Iodo-4-(Trifluoromethyl)Benzene is a high-value, multi-halogenated aromatic building block of significant interest in advanced organic synthesis. Its unique structure, featuring bromine, iodine, and a trifluoromethyl group on a benzene ring, makes it a critical precursor for constructing complex molecules with tailored electronic and steric properties. This compound is primarily sought after by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and materials science industries for applications in cross-coupling reactions, ligand synthesis, and the development of novel functional materials.
Application
- Pharmaceutical Intermediate: Serves as a key building block in the synthesis of active pharmaceutical ingredients (APIs), particularly for introducing halogenated aryl motifs that can influence bioavailability and metabolic stability.
- Agrochemical Synthesis: Used in the research and development of novel herbicides, fungicides, and insecticides, where the trifluoromethyl and halogen groups are common pharmacophores.
- Material Science Precursor: Employed in the creation of organic semiconductors, liquid crystals, and advanced polymers, leveraging its halogen atoms for further functionalization via metal-catalyzed reactions.
- Cross-Coupling Reactions: An excellent substrate for Suzuki, Stille, and Negishi couplings, where the iodine and bromine atoms offer orthogonal reactivity for sequential functionalization.
- Ligand and Catalyst Development: Utilized to synthesize sophisticated phosphine or N-heterocyclic carbene (NHC) ligands for asymmetric catalysis and transition metal complexes.
- Chemical Research & Development: A versatile reagent in academic and industrial R&D for exploring new synthetic methodologies and creating compound libraries for screening.
Basic Information
| Product Name | 2,6-Dibromo-1-Iodo-4-(Trifluoromethyl)Benzene |
| CAS No. | 1428234-52-9 |
| Molecular Formula | C7H2Br2F3I |
| Molecular Weight | 449.80 g/mol |
| Synonyms | 1,3-Dibromo-2-iodo-5-(trifluoromethyl)benzene; 2-Iodo-1,3-dibromo-5-(trifluoromethyl)benzene; Benzene, 2,6-dibromo-1-iodo-4-(trifluoromethyl)-; 4-(Trifluoromethyl)-2,6-dibromo-1-iodobenzene |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from heat, sparks, and open flame. Due to its light-sensitive nature, handling and storage should minimize exposure to direct light.
